Overwhelming and “Busy”

Like most Kairosoft games (I’ve played pretty much all of them) you will get drawn in with the upgrades, colorful design and progress built into their sims. It’s also got polish and all the favorite characters and such… but I might stay away from this Burger game though. It is actually one of my least favorite sims they have ever made. Most games you make some decisions, find combos as you watch the world go. This one you are bombarded with windows popping up, jumping between multiple shops constantly (and I’m not kidding, you are moving and clicking all the time), you are changing advertisements manually all the f’ing time, you have no time to manually deal with your workers, “training” them is a chore, as well as many other things you have to click through in the game and in the end when you cannot get certain food items, unlocking the later guests (golden ones) is extremely hard if not impossible. Overall, this game felt stressful in how much you have to interact with it. I hope Kairo goes back to its roots a bit more in the future.

It’s good, but it’s not their best

The few criticisms I have of this is the level of micromanagement that goes into each restaurant. The UI isn’t a big help either, as there’s no sort button for staff or ingredients like in other Kairosoft games. There have been multiple times where to attract a customer I just have to get rid of one ingredient to get them to come in. I’d like to be able to edit recipes just for this feature.You have to rebuild locations just to renovate and change managers, and have to repurchase registers and kitchen placements after researching them again and again. It should be a one-and-done affair store by store.It’s frustrating to send out test cooks to restock items only to have them come back with everything but the ingredient you need. I’d rather pay the burger currency to restock ingredients manually.Take this review with some grain of salt (haha), as I’m about 3/4s the way finished with the game

Awesome game

I’ve played nearly every Kairosoft game since game dev story years ago and always come back to try the new ones. My favorites are game dev, Grand Prix story, cafeteria nipponica, pocket academy, and pocket league story. This game is setup very similar to them which in my opinion are the best of the series. It’s setup similar to cafeteria nipponica where there are so many options to discover and explore new recipes. Like that game, you’ll need to remember which combinations work and which don’t. It’s pretty easy to understand that a Patty and cheese go well together but once it gets more complicated you’ll need to write them down. Unfortunately since the game is new I haven’t been able to find a combo list online but I’m working on my own now. Game is very addictive and there aren’t any in-app purchases like some other games that were less fun than other Kairosoft games. Everything is unlocked when you buy the game and you’ll find yourself playing for hours

Description

Get ready to experience a new fast food sensation! Create your own diner and grill your way to success. Create different recipes and offer your patrons a truly customized experience!

Think outside the box and experiment in the kitchen. Replace your meat patty with a fish fillet and tartare sauce, or a bacon, lettuce, and egg combo. You're limited only by your imagination! And the fun doesn't stop with burgers. Create menus for side dishes, drinks, and desserts to really capture the hearts of your customers! Just don't let your popularity go to your head. You'll need to manage your staff and train them to improve their skills. Before you know it, you'll be offering world-class customer service even during the lunchtime rush! Keep the cash flowing, and you'll be able to open extra branches of your restaurant. Can you handle running several stores at once? Will you crush your rivals and take their territory for yourself? Open your restaurant today and take the food industry by storm! -- Zoom in or adjust the screen size with touch controls.
